Question:

There are two sections A and B of a class, consisting of 36 and 44 students, respectively. If the average weight of students of section A is 44 kg and those of section B is 39 kg, then the average weight of students of both the sections (in kg) is:

To find the combined average of two groups, first calculate the total weight of both groups and divide by the total number of students.

  • 41.5
  • 41.25
  • 40.75
  • 40.25

The Correct Option is B

Solution and Explanation

The total weight of students in section A is: \[ \text{Total weight of A} = 36 \times 44 = 1584 \, \text{kg} \] The total weight of students in section B is: \[ \text{Total weight of B} = 44 \times 39 = 1716 \, \text{kg} \] The total number of students is: \[ \text{Total students} = 36 + 44 = 80 \] The total weight of all students is: \[ \text{Total weight} = 1584 + 1716 = 3300 \, \text{kg} \] The average weight of all students is: \[ \text{Average weight} = \frac{\text{Total weight}}{\text{Total students}} = \frac{3300}{80} = 41.25 \, \text{kg} \] Thus, the average weight of students in both sections is 41.25 kg.
